Style and uniqueness of the work
Childe Hassam's style in "Snow Sweep" is emblematic of his impressionist technique. His brushstrokes, both lively and fluid, inject dynamism into the scene, while evoking the lightness of falling snow. The pastel shades, blending bright whites with hints of blue and gray, create a visual harmony that delights the eye. Hassam plays with light, capturing its reflections on the pristine surface of the snow, which gives the artwork depth and an almost tactile dimension. The composition, though simple, is carefully orchestrated: the shapes of trees and buildings are delicately outlined, reminiscent of poetic moments. Every element is thoughtfully designed to create a peaceful atmosphere, where time seems suspended.
The artist and his influence
Childe Hassam, a major figure of American impressionism, successfully combined European influences with his own artistic language. Born in Boston in 1859, he was deeply influenced by the works of French masters, while developing a distinctive identity reflected in his landscapes. His passion for light and color led him to explore various themes, ranging from urban scenes to natural landscapes.
